Как рассчитать доход в Excel: формулы, примеры и лайфхаки для точных расчётов

Расчёт дохода в Microsoft Excel или Google Таблицах — базовая задача, с которой сталкиваются предприниматели, фрилансеры и даже домохозяйства при планировании бюджета. Но далеко не все знают, как автоматизировать этот процесс, избегая ручного ввода данных и ошибок в вычислениях. В этой статье разберём 5 ключевых методов расчёта дохода — от простейших формул до сложных сценариев с учётом налогов, комиссий и динамических параметров.

Вы узнаете, как:

  • 📊 Создать таблицу доходов с нуля за 10 минут
  • 💰 Рассчитывать чистый доход с учётом расходов и налогов
  • 📈 Автоматизировать обновление данных при изменении курсов валют или тарифов
  • ⚡ Использовать ВПР, СУММЕСЛИ и другие функции для анализа доходности по категориям

Все примеры сопровождаются скриншотами формул и готовыми шаблонами, которые вы сможете адаптировать под свои задачи. Даже если вы новичок в Excel, после прочтения сможете настроить систему учёта доходов без помощи бухгалтера.

📊 Как часто вы рассчитываете доходы в Excel?
Ежедневно
Еженедельно
Ежемесячно
Реже
Никогда

1. Базовая формула дохода: выручка минус расходы

Самый простой способ посчитать доход — вычесть из общей выручки все расходы. В Excel это делается элементарной формулой:

=Выручка - Расходы

Допустим, у вас есть таблица с двумя столбцами: A2:A10 (выручка) и B2:B10 (расходы). Чтобы посчитать чистый доход за период, используйте:

=СУММ(A2:A10) - СУММ(B2:B10)

Но что, если у вас десятки строк с данными? Вручную суммировать неэффективно. Здесь поможет функция СУММ с диапазонами:

Дата Выручка (₽) Расходы (₽) Чистый доход (₽)
01.01.2026 15 000 3 200 =B2-C2
02.01.2026 22 500 4 100 =B3-C3
Итого =СУММ(B2:B3) =СУММ(C2:C3) =СУММ(D2:D3)

Критическая ошибка новичков: не фиксировать диапазоны при копировании формул. Если вы протянете формулу =B2-C2 вниз, Excel автоматически сдвинет ссылки на B3-C3, B4-C4 и так далее. Это правильное поведение, но если вам нужно зафиксировать ячейку (например, с курсом валюты), используйте знак $: =$B$1.

⚠️ Внимание: Если в ваших данных есть текстовые ячейки (например, "Оплата за проект"), функция СУММ проигнорирует их. Чтобы избежать ошибок, используйте СУММЕСЛИ с критерием "больше 0".

2. Расчёт дохода с учётом налогов и комиссий

В реальных условиях доход редко равен выручке минус расходы. Часто приходится учитывать:

  • 💸 Налоги (НДФЛ для фрилансеров, УСН для ИП)
  • 🏦 Комиссии платёжных систем (от 1% до 5%)
  • 📉 Скидки или бонусы клиентам

Формула для расчёта чистого дохода после всех вычетов:

= (Выручка - Скидки) * (1 - Налоговая_ставка) - Комиссия - Расходы

Пример для фрилансера на УСН 6%:

  • Выручка: 50 000 ₽
  • Скидка клиенту: 2 000 ₽
  • Комиссия Тинькофф: 2.5%
  • Налог УСН: 6%
  • Расходы: 8 000 ₽
= (50000 - 2000)  (1 - 0.06) - (50000  0.025) - 8000

Результат: 33 700 ₽ — именно столько останется "на руки". Чтобы не считать вручную, создайте в Excel отдельные ячейки для каждого параметра и ссылайтесь на них в формуле.

Ячейка с выручкой содержит только числа

Налоговая ставка указана в формате 0.06 (а не 6%)

Комиссия рассчитана от суммы ДО вычета налогов

Все расходы учтены (включая скрытые платежи)

-->

3. Динамический расчёт дохода при изменении курса валюты

Если ваш доход приходит в иностранной валюте (доллары, евро, юани), его нужно пересчитывать в рубли по актуальному курсу. Для этого:

  1. Создайте отдельную ячейку с текущим курсом (например, F1).
  2. Используйте формулу для конвертации:
    =Выручка_в_валюте * Курс_рубля
  3. Для автоматического обновления курса подключите Google FinanceGoogle Таблицах) или используйте надстройку Power Query в Excel.

Пример таблицы с динамической конвертацией:

Дата Доход ($) Курс ЦБ (₽/$) Доход (₽)
01.01.2026 200 90.5 =B2*C2
02.01.2026 150 91.2 =B3*C3

Лайфхак: Чтобы курс обновлялся автоматически, используйте функцию ИМПОРТДАННЫХ в Google Таблицах:

=ИМПОРТДАННЫХ("https://www.cbr.ru/scripts/XML_daily.asp?date_req="&ТЕКСТ(СЕГОДНЯ();"DD/MM/YYYY"))
⚠️ Внимание: При работе с валютами всегда указывайте дату курса. ЦБ обновляет котировки ежедневно, и использование устаревшего курса исказит ваши расчёты. Для критичных финансовых отчётов фиксируйте курс на дату получения дохода.
Как импортировать курс ЦБ в Excel без надстроек?

1. Перейдите на сайт ЦБ РФ (cbr.ru) и скачайте XML-файл с курсами.

2. В Excel: Данные → Получение данных → Из файла → Из XML.

3. Выберите нужный элемент (например, Valute[CharCode="USD"]/Value).

4. Настройте автоматическое обновление раз в день.

4. Расчёт дохода по категориям с помощью СУММЕСЛИ и ВПР

Если у вас несколько источников дохода (фриланс, аренда, инвестиции), полезно анализировать их по отдельности. Для этого подойдут функции:

  • 📌 СУММЕСЛИ — суммирует доходы по критерию (например, "Фриланс")
  • 🔍 ВПР — находит соответствующую ставку налога или комиссию для каждой категории

Пример 1: Сумма доходов по категории "Фриланс" в столбце A2:A100 (категории) и B2:B100 (суммы):

=СУММЕСЛИ(A2:A100; "Фриланс"; B2:B100)

Пример 2: Рассчитаем чистый доход с учётом разных налоговых ставок для каждой категории. Допустим, у нас есть таблица ставок:

Категория Налоговая ставка
Фриланс 6%
Аренда 13%

Формула для расчёта чистого дохода по строке:

=B2 * (1 - ВПР(A2; Ставки!A2:B100; 2; ЛОЖЬ))

Где Ставки!A2:B100 — диапазон с таблицей налоговых ставок на другом листе.

5. Автоматизация расчётов с помощью таблиц Excel

Если вы ведёте учёт доходов регулярно, преобразуйте диапазон данных в умную таблицу Excel (Ctrl+T). Это даёт несколько преимуществ:

  • 🔄 Автоматическое расширение формул при добавлении новых строк
  • 📊 Встроенные фильтры для анализа по датам или категориям
  • 🎨 Автоформатирование для удобства чтения

Как это работает:

  1. Выделите диапазон с данными (включая заголовки).
  2. Нажмите Ctrl+T или выберите Вставка → Таблица.
  3. В столбце "Чистый доход" введите формулу для первой строки — она автоматически скопируется на все остальные.

Пример таблицы с автоматической строкой "Итого":

Дата Категория Сумма (₽) Чистый доход (₽)
01.01.2026 Фриланс 15 000 =C2*(1-ВПР(B2;Ставки!A:B;2;ЛОЖЬ))
Итого =СУММ(Таблица1[Сумма (₽)]) =СУММ(Таблица1[Чистый доход (₽)])

Обратите внимание: при работе с таблицами Excel автоматически подставляет структурированные ссылки (например, Таблица1[Сумма]). Это упрощает формулы и делает их более понятными.

6. Типовые ошибки и как их избежать

Даже опытные пользователи Excel допускают ошибки при расчёте доходов. Вот самые распространённые:

  1. Ссылки на ячейки вместо диапазонов

    ❌ Ошибка: =B2-C2 (при копировании формулы вниз ссылки сдвинутся)

    ✅ Правильно: =$B2-$C2 (фиксируем столбцы) или используем таблицы Excel.

  2. Игнорирование скрытых расходов

    Забывают учесть комиссии банка, плату за переводы или абонентскую плату за сервисы (например, Zoom для онлайн-консультаций).

  3. Неверный формат ячеек

    Если ячейка с доходом отформатирована как текст, Excel не сможет её просуммировать. Проверяйте формат через Главная → Формат → Формат ячеек.

  4. Округление промежуточных результатов

    ❌ Ошибка: округлять доход до рублей на каждом этапе

    ✅ Правильно: округлять только финальный результат с помощью =ОКРУГЛ(формула; 2).

Чтобы проверить таблицу на ошибки:

  • 🔎 Используйте Формулы → Зависимости формул → Проверка ошибок.
  • 📊 Сравните итоговую сумму с ручным подсчётом нескольких строк.
  • 💡 Включите отображение формул (Ctrl+`) и визуально проверьте логику.
⚠️ Внимание: Если вы работаете с большими суммами (например, доходы компании), всегда дублируйте критичные расчёты в отдельной таблице или файле. Ошибка в одной ячейке может исказить финансовую отчётность на сотни тысяч рублей.

7. Продвинутые техники: сводные таблицы и Power Query

Для глубокого анализа доходов (например, сравнение по месяцам, категориям или клиентам) используйте:

  • 📊 Сводные таблицы — позволяют группировать данные по любым критериям и строить отчёты за 2 клика.
  • 🔗 Power Query — импорт и преобразование данных из разных источников (банковские выписки, CRM-системы).
  • 📈 Условное форматирование — подсветка негативных трендов (например, падение дохода на 10% за месяц).

Пример сводной таблицы для анализа доходов по категориям и месяцам:

  1. Выделите исходные данные (включая заголовки).
  2. Нажмите Вставка → Сводная таблица.
  3. Перетащите поле "Дата" в область Строки и сгруппируйте по месяцам.
  4. Перетащите поле "Категория" в область Столбцы.
  5. Перетащите поле "Чистый доход" в область Значения (Excel автоматически посчитает сумму).

Результат будет выглядеть так:

Месяц Фриланс Аренда Инвестиции Итого
Январь 2026 45 000 ₽ 22 000 ₽ 8 000 ₽ 75 000 ₽
Февраль 2026 52 000 ₽ 22 000 ₽ 9 500 ₽ 83 500 ₽

Для автоматизации импорта данных из банка в Excel:

  1. Экспортируйте выписку в формате CSV или XLSX.
  2. В Excel: Данные → Получение данных → Из файла → Из текстового/CSV.
  3. Преобразуйте данные в Power Query: удалите ненужные столбцы, переименуйте заголовки, замените форматы дат.
  4. Загрузите данные в таблицу Excel и свяжите с вашими формулами.

FAQ: Ответы на частые вопросы

Как рассчитать доход за год, если данные разбиты по месяцам?

Используйте функцию СУММ для итогового столбца или создайте сводную таблицу с группировкой по годам. Пример:

=СУММ(Январь:Декабрь!D100)

Где D100 — ячейка с итогом по месяцу на каждом листе.

Можно ли в Excel рассчитать доход с учётом инфляции?

Да. Для этого:

  1. Найдите индекс инфляции за период (например, на сайте Росстата).
  2. Используйте формулу:
    =Доход / (1 + Инфляция)

    Где Инфляция в формате 0.05 (для 5%).

Пример: доход 100 000 ₽ при инфляции 6% за год эквивалентен =100000/(1+0.06) = 94 339 ₽ в "сегодняшних" деньгах.

Как посчитать средний доход за период?

Используйте функцию СРЗНАЧ:

=СРЗНАЧ(Диапазон_с_доходами)

Пример для ежемесячных доходов за год:

=СРЗНАЧ(B2:B13)

Чтобы исключить нулевые или отрицательные значения, комбинируйте с СУММЕСЛИ и СЧЁТЕСЛИ:

=СУММЕСЛИ(B2:B13; ">0") / СЧЁТЕСЛИ(B2:B13; ">0")
Как в Excel посчитать доходность инвестиций?

Для расчёта доходности используйте формулу:

= (Текущая_стоимость - Начальная_стоимость + Дивиденды) / Начальная_стоимость * 100%

Пример: вы купили акцию за 1 000 ₽, продали за 1 200 ₽ и получили 50 ₽ дивидендов:

= (1200 - 1000 + 50) / 1000 * 100% = 25%

Для годовой доходности с учётом времени используйте ЧИСТВНДОХExcel 2013+).

Как защитить формулы от изменений?

Чтобы случайно не испортить расчёты:

  1. Выделите ячейки с формулами.
  2. Правой кнопкой → Формат ячеек → Защита → снимите галочку с "Защищаемая ячейка".
  3. Защитите лист: Рецензирование → Защитить лист.

Теперь пользователи смогут изменять только ячейки с исходными данными.